Zazzle.com is an innovative online marketplace that specializes in custom-made products. Founded by Tyler and Amy Fisk, the company serves a diverse range of clients, from individual consumers looking for personalized gifts to small businesses seeking branded merchandise. Zazzle operates in the e-commerce market, focusing on customization and personalization of products such as clothing, accessories, home decor, and more.

The business model of Zazzle is centered around providing a platform where customers can design their own products using the company's unique Product Customizers. These tools allow users to see all available customization options and input their preferences, making the design process straightforward and user-friendly. This feature is particularly appealing to creative individuals and businesses that want to offer unique, made-to-order items.

Zazzle makes money through a combination of direct sales and partnerships. Customers purchase customized products directly from the website, and Zazzle handles the production and shipping. Additionally, the company partners with designers and businesses, offering them personalized storefronts to market their products directly to consumers. This not only boosts the brand visibility of their partners but also drives more traffic and sales to Zazzle's platform.

The company also offers a comprehensive order management system and integrated logistics solutions, which streamline the production process and ensure efficient operations. This allows businesses to focus on their core activities while Zazzle manages the backend logistics.

Zazzle funding history

Company financing events and reported valuations.

Deal typeDateAmountValuationInvestorsSource
FundingOther financing May 2012 $0 Avant Global
SERIES COther financing Jan 2009 $23M $93M Recruit Strategic Partners · Saints Capital · Northgate Capital
SERIES BOther financing Oct 2007 $30M $120M Northgate Capital · TransCosmos
SERIES AOther financing Jul 2005 $16M $64M Kleiner Perkins · Sherpalo Ventures
